Understanding Fee Structures for Inheritance Law

Lawyer discussing inheritance documents with a client in Eldoret

The fees for engaging the best inheritance lawyer Eldoret specialists at Mwenda Njagi & Co. Advocates are structured to be transparent and competitive. For straightforward Will drafting, fees can range from KES 10,000 to KES 25,000. For probate and estate administration, fees are often calculated based on a percentage of the estate's gross value, typically between 3% and 5%, as per LSK guidelines. In contentious matters, hourly rates may apply, starting from KES 8,000 per hour. We provide a detailed fee estimate after an initial consultation to ensure clarity on costs.

How can I contest a Will in Eldoret?
To contest a Will in Eldoret, you generally need grounds such as lack of testamentary capacity, undue influence, fraud, or improper execution. You should consult with an experienced inheritance lawyer promptly to understand your legal standing and the necessary procedures under the Law of Succession Act.
What is the role of a personal representative in estate administration?
A personal representative (executor or administrator) is legally responsible for managing the deceased's estate. Their duties include gathering assets, paying debts and taxes, and distributing the remaining property to beneficiaries according to the Will or intestacy laws.
